The NORTON 076607-02630 is a full-sheet abrasive designed for high-volume material removal on wood, metal, and composite surfaces. Built on an aluminum oxide (A/O) paper backing with an open-coat construction, this sheet resists loading and maintains cutting efficiency longer than standard closed-coat alternatives. At P80C grit, it delivers aggressive stock removal suited to initial sanding passes, surface prep, and paint or finish stripping. Each sheet measures 9 inches x 11 inches, fitting standard hand blocks and most orbital finishing tools. Finishing contractors, woodworkers, auto body technicians, and metal fabricators are the primary users of this product type.
This abrasive sheet is part of the Norton 3X High Performance A259 line, which is formulated for extended cut life on demanding applications. The open-coat backing prevents swarf buildup, making it well-suited for resinous woods, soft metals, and other materials prone to clogging conventional abrasives. Typical applications include surface preparation before priming, leveling rough lumber, and intercoat scuffing on larger flat panels. The 50-sheet pack supports production environments where consistent grit availability across a shift or job is essential.
Designed as a standard full-sheet abrasive compatible with hand sanding blocks and power sanders that accept 9 inches x 11 inches sheets, including most half-sheet and full-sheet finishing sanders when folded or cut to size.
Abrasive sheets should be installed by trained finishing, woodworking, or metal fabrication professionals. Secure the sheet firmly to the backing pad or sanding block before use to prevent slippage. Always wear appropriate respiratory protection and eye protection when dry sanding, as fine particulate is generated. Inspect sheets regularly during use and replace when cut rate diminishes noticeably to maintain surface quality.
